This visual timeline illustrates the stages of the interview process, from initial screening to final interviews. Use this framework to plan your preparation and manage your time effectively. Understanding the pacing and rigor of the process will help you remain focused and energized throughout each stage.
Deep Dive into Evaluation Areas
Technical Proficiency
This area is critical for assessing your command over mobile development technologies. Interviewers will evaluate your knowledge of programming languages, frameworks, and tools relevant to mobile engineering.
- Frameworks – Familiarity with iOS frameworks like UIKit, Core Data, and SwiftUI.
- Performance Optimization – Understanding how to enhance app performance and manage resources effectively.
- Testing – Knowledge of unit testing and integration testing practices for mobile applications.
Example questions or scenarios:
- "How would you optimize an iOS application for performance?"
- "Describe your approach to writing unit tests for a mobile app."
System Design
Your ability to design scalable and maintainable mobile applications is crucial. Interviewers will look for your understanding of system architecture and design patterns.
- Scalability – How to design applications that can handle increased traffic.
- User Experience – Ensuring that design choices enhance the user experience.
- APIs – Working knowledge of designing and consuming RESTful APIs.
Example questions or scenarios:
- "Design an app that can handle millions of users efficiently."
- "What considerations do you keep in mind while integrating third-party APIs?"
Problem-Solving Skills
Your approach to solving problems will be evaluated through coding challenges and case studies. Interviewers will look for structured thinking and creativity in your solutions.
- Algorithm Design – Ability to develop efficient algorithms for various problems.
- Debugging – Skills in identifying and resolving bugs effectively.
- Real-World Scenarios – Application of theoretical knowledge to practical issues.
Example questions or scenarios:
- "Given a specific bug report, how would you identify the root cause?"
- "Write a function to handle errors in a network call."
Key Responsibilities
As a Mobile Engineer at Walmart Global Tech, your day-to-day responsibilities will include:
- Developing and maintaining mobile applications that align with Walmart's strategic goals.
- Collaborating with cross-functional teams to define project requirements and ensure timely delivery.
- Performing code reviews and providing constructive feedback to peers.
- Conducting testing and debugging to ensure high-quality applications.
- Staying updated on industry trends and emerging technologies to continuously improve your skills and the products you work on.
Through these responsibilities, you will contribute to projects that enhance the customer experience and drive business results, making your role both impactful and rewarding.
Role Requirements & Qualifications
To be considered a strong candidate for the Mobile Engineer position at Walmart Global Tech, you should possess the following qualifications:
-
Must-have skills:
- Proficiency in programming languages such as Swift, Objective-C, or Kotlin.
- Experience with mobile development frameworks and tools.
- Strong understanding of software development principles and practices.
-
Nice-to-have skills:
- Familiarity with React Native or Flutter for cross-platform development.
- Experience with Agile methodologies and understanding of DevOps practices.
- Knowledge of UX/UI principles in mobile application design.
Candidates with a combination of technical expertise and soft skills such as communication and teamwork will stand out during the selection process.
Frequently Asked Questions
Q: What is the typical interview difficulty for the Mobile Engineer position?
The interview difficulty is generally considered average, but candidates should be well-prepared for both technical and behavioral questions. Focused preparation in coding and system design will bolster your confidence.
Q: What differentiates successful candidates at Walmart Global Tech?
Successful candidates demonstrate not only strong technical skills but also a clear alignment with Walmart's values, a collaborative spirit, and the ability to navigate complex problem-solving scenarios.
Q: What is the culture and working style like at Walmart Global Tech?
The culture emphasizes collaboration, innovation, and a customer-first mindset. Employees are encouraged to share ideas, work as a team, and prioritize user experience in all projects.
Q: How long does the interview process typically take?
The timeline from the initial screening to an offer can vary, but candidates should expect a few weeks, with multiple rounds of interviews along the way.
Q: Are there remote work or hybrid options available for this role?
While many positions offer flexible work arrangements, the specific options may vary by team and location. It is advisable to inquire during the interview process.
Other General Tips
- Practice Coding Regularly: Regular practice with coding challenges can help you become more comfortable and efficient in solving problems during the interview.
- Understand the Business Context: Familiarize yourself with Walmart's business model and how technology plays a role in its operations. This knowledge can enrich your responses.
- Prepare for Behavioral Questions: Reflect on your past experiences and be ready to discuss how they align with Walmart's values and culture.
- Ask Insightful Questions: Prepare thoughtful questions to ask your interviewers. This shows your interest in the role and helps you understand the team dynamics better.
Summary & Next Steps
The Mobile Engineer position at Walmart Global Tech offers an exciting opportunity to contribute to innovative mobile solutions that impact millions of users. By focusing on key evaluation areas such as technical proficiency, problem-solving skills, and cultural fit, you can effectively prepare for the interview process.
Take the time to review the common interview questions, understand the evaluation criteria, and practice your responses. Focused preparation will enhance your confidence and performance. Remember, your potential to succeed in this role is significant, and with the right approach, you can make a meaningful impact at Walmart Global Tech.
For additional insights and resources, you can explore further information available on Dataford. Good luck!